用php和MySql来与ODBC数据连接


Posted in PHP onOctober 09, 2006

ODBC 是指开放数据连接,它是微软主导的数据驱动程序,它可以与其它数据连接,通过SQL语言来对数据进行操作的,当然PHP也提供了对ODBC数据连接的函数,
用PHP与ODBC连接主要通过几个函数来完成的,
   首先先来认识几个与ODBC接口的函数:
int odbc_connect(string dsn, string user, string password, int [cursor_type]);是连接至ODBC数据库
dsn ,user,password 是对应着ODBC里的内容,cursor_type是选择游标类型,(可以查考其他文档,在这里我用它默认值)
int odbc_do(int connection_id, string query);是执行SQL语言的函数,connecton_id是odbc_connecti还回的值,query是我们最关心的SQL语言语句,
string odbc_result(int result_id, mixed field);是取的数据的函数,result_id是odbc_do执行返回值,field是字段索引值
void odbc_close(int connection_id);是关闭数据连接的.
我们先用这几个函数来与ODBC连接.
我们假设在ODBC里设置dsn为 yuange  user和password可以不要,当然假如要与SQL Server连接时需要user和password的!
在yuange里有个表counter
<!--odbc.php -->
<?PHP
$conid=odbc_connect("yuange","","");
$sql="select * from counter";
$resid=odbc_do($conid,$sql);
while(odbc_fetch_row($resid)){
  $serial=odbc_result($resid,1);
  $riqi=odbc_result($resid,2);
if($serial%2){
  echo $serial."     ".$riqi."<br>";
   }
}
odbc_close($conid);
?>
我在Win98上装的是PWS加上php4.0和mysql3.02版本运行良好.  

【本文版权归作者与奥索网共同拥有,如需转载,请注明作者及出处】    

PHP 相关文章推荐
模拟xcopy的函数
Oct 09 PHP
PHP下通过系统信号量加锁方式获取递增序列ID
Sep 25 PHP
PHP 日志缩略名的创建函数代码
May 26 PHP
基于CakePHP实现的简单博客系统实例
Jun 28 PHP
php使用PDO获取结果集的方法
Feb 16 PHP
thinkPHP+ajax实现统计页面pv浏览量的方法
Mar 15 PHP
php 一维数组的循环遍历实现代码
Apr 10 PHP
在laravel中使用Symfony的Crawler组件分析HTML
Jun 19 PHP
PHP提取字符串中的手机号正则表达式怎么写
Jul 17 PHP
PHP简单实现记录网站访问量功能示例
Jun 06 PHP
redis+php实现微博(三)微博列表功能详解
Sep 23 PHP
tp5.1 框架查询表达式用法详解
May 25 PHP
WHOIS类的修改版
Oct 09 #PHP
很实用的一个完整email发送程序
Oct 09 #PHP
用PHP和ACCESS写聊天室(三)
Oct 09 #PHP
对javascript和select部件的结合运用
Oct 09 #PHP
用PHP和ACCESS写聊天室(二)
Oct 09 #PHP
用PHP和ACCESS写聊天室(一)
Oct 09 #PHP
不用数据库的多用户文件自由上传投票系统(1)
Oct 09 #PHP
You might like
PHP程序61条面向对象分析设计的经验小结
2008/11/12 PHP
php jq jquery getJSON跨域提交数据完整版
2013/09/13 PHP
关于php内存不够用的快速解决方法
2013/10/26 PHP
使用PHP强制下载PDF文件示例
2014/01/17 PHP
分享一个php 的异常处理程序
2014/06/22 PHP
composer.lock文件的作用
2016/02/03 PHP
javascript function调用时的参数检测常用办法
2010/02/26 Javascript
jquery验证表单中的单选与多选实例
2013/08/18 Javascript
javascript实现通过表格绘制颜色填充矩形的方法
2015/04/21 Javascript
JavaScript 常见安全漏洞和自动化检测技术
2015/08/21 Javascript
基于jQuery实现动态搜索显示功能
2016/05/05 Javascript
JS平滑无缝滚动效果的实现代码
2016/05/06 Javascript
jquery.cookie.js的介绍与使用方法
2017/02/09 Javascript
实例学习JavaScript读取和写入cookie
2018/01/29 Javascript
ES6下子组件调用父组件的方法(推荐)
2018/02/23 Javascript
angular 内存溢出的问题解决
2018/07/12 Javascript
npm scripts 使用指南详解
2018/10/08 Javascript
小程序Request的另类用法详解
2019/08/09 Javascript
详解vue-router的Import异步加载模块问题的解决方案
2020/05/13 Javascript
python 从远程服务器下载日志文件的程序
2013/02/10 Python
python3使用urllib模块制作网络爬虫
2016/04/08 Python
django admin后台添加导出excel功能示例代码
2019/05/15 Python
Python 旋转打印各种矩形的方法
2019/07/09 Python
YUV转为jpg图像的实现
2019/12/09 Python
Django自定义列表 models字段显示方式
2020/04/03 Python
Python使用re模块验证危险字符
2020/05/21 Python
python编写一个会算账的脚本的示例代码
2020/06/02 Python
python asyncio 协程库的使用
2021/01/21 Python
super关键字的用法
2012/04/10 面试题
先进个人获奖感言
2014/01/24 职场文书
国际金融专业自荐信
2014/07/05 职场文书
爱牙日活动总结
2014/08/29 职场文书
团队会宣传标语
2014/10/09 职场文书
离婚案件答辩状
2015/05/22 职场文书
描写九月优美句子(39条)
2019/09/11 职场文书
Oracle使用别名的好处
2022/04/19 Oracle